To evaluate the clinical results of arthroscopic repair and open Ahlgren-Larsson method in patients with chronic lateral ankle instability.
We retrospectively evaluated 60 patients who were operated in our clinic between 2010 and 2018 with the diagnosis of chronic lateral ankle instability. Preoperative and postoperative clinical evaluations were performed with AOFAS ankle-hindfoot score, FAOS, and VAS scores.
Sixty patients with chronic lateral ankle instability were evaluated. 28 patients were treated with Ahlgren-Larsson method, and 32 patients were treated with arthroscopic repair. Selleckchem Panobinostat Follow-up duration was 35 ± 12months for the open surgery group and 19 ± 2months for the arthroscopic surgery group. The mean age of the arthroscopy group was 44 ± 9; the mean age of the open surgery group was 46 ± 11. There was no significant difference between the groups in terms of demographic features (age, sex, BMI). Postoperative clinical improvement was observed in both groups. There was no statistically significant difference between the groups in terms of functionality. However, there was a statistically significant difference in VAS in terms of pain and patient satisfaction in favor of arthroscopy group.
Ahlgren-Larsson method and arthroscopic repair technique are safe and effective for chronic lateral ankle instability. Arthroscopic technique may be preferred for pain and patient satisfaction as it is less invasive and less morbid.

To investigate the gene expression of pro-inflammatory mediators in the conjunctiva of pediatric patients with epiblepharon in a case-control study.
Twenty healthy controls and 15 pediatric patients with epiblepharon were enrolled from April 23, 2020 to June 15, 2020. Epiblepharon severity was divided into class I-III (least to moderate severity) and class IV (most severe). We obtained impression cytologic specimens from the medial palpebral conjunctiva of the participants to measure the gene expression of interleukin (IL)-1β, IL-6, matrix metalloproteinase 9 (MMP9), and mucin 5AC (MUC5AC) using quantitative reverse transcription polymerase chain reaction.
The mean age in the epiblepharon group was 9years (range 7.5-11years), and that in the healthy control group was 9.5years (range 8-11.3years). IL-1β, IL-6, and MMP9 expression levels were 2.08 (p < 0.05), 2.11 (p < 0.05), and 2.48 (p < 0.05) fold higher, respectively, in the epiblepharon group than in the healthy control group. However, MUC5AC gene expression was not different between healthy subjects and patients with epiblepharon. IL-1β, IL-6, and MMP9 expression levels in class IV patients were 1.32 (p < 0.05), 1.77 (p < 0.05), and 1.98 (p < 0.05) fold higher, respectively, than in class I-III patients.
Epiblepharon may induce chronic inflammatory changes in the conjunctiva in addition to corneal epithelial damage. Therefore, early corrective surgery should be considered to prevent conjunctival inflammation.

To investigate the learning curve of vitreoretinal (VR) surgeons beginning training in retinal detachment (RD) surgery.
The files of all consecutive patients undergoing VR surgery for uncomplicated RD between Jan 2005 und Mar 2020 were retrospectively reviewed. Successful outcome was defined as no retinal redetachment within 3 months after surgery.
Ten surgeons started their VR career during this period. Together, these 10 surgeons performed 3786 RD operations (mean 379; median 251; range 71-1053). Primary success rate after one operation was 90% (3420 of 3786). When starting to operate retinal detachments, VR surgeons had a primary success rate of about 80%. Redetachment rates steadily decreased and stabilized at just under 10% after about 200 operations. Beginners needed more than twice the time for the procedure compared to experienced surgeons. The individual learning curves varied widely. In our series, female surgeons seem to have a faster learning curve.
RD surgery performed by VR surgeons in training had acceptable results.
